English
|
العربية
cash on delivery
fast delivery and exchanges
100% genuine products
1,800+ brands
20% Off Your First App Order With Code FIRST
Search
Log in
0
0
Women's H&M T-Shirts
Home
>
Women
>
Clothing
>
Tops & Tshirts
>
T-Shirts
All Filters
Clear All
New Arrivals
Brand
1
Clear
H&M
(10)
Adidas
(10)
adidas Originals
(6)
Aerie
(3)
Alexander Gardi
(7)
asics
(1)
BOSS
(1)
BRZ Collection
(1)
Calvin Klein Jeans
(2)
Campus Sutra
(9)
Show all 52
Category
1
Clear
All Tops & Tshirts
(23)
Tops
(13)
T-Shirts
(10)
Size
Clothing Size
Alpha
XS
(6)
S
(4)
M
(5)
L
(2)
Colour
White
(4)
Multicolour
(3)
Green
(2)
Black
(1)
Price
Minimum
Maximum
Enter valid values
Discount
Discounted Items Only
(7)
Full Price Items Only
(3)
Delivery Type
Standard delivery
(10)
Occasion
Casual
(7)
Lifestyle
(3)
Material
Cotton
(5)
Cotton Blend
(3)
Neck Type
Crew Neck
(6)
Round Neck
(4)
Pattern
1
Clear
Striped
(10)
Solid
(36)
Graphic
(4)
Ribbed
(4)
Polka Dots
(1)
Sleeve type
Long Sleeve
(9)
Short Sleeve
(1)
Style
Basic
(3)
Crew Neck
(3)
Showing 10 Results
Sort By
Recommended
T-Shirts
Striped
H&M
H&M
Mama 2-Pack Nursing Tops
169
189
-11%
H&M
Mama Nursing Top
50
139
-65%
H&M
Ribbed Cotton Top
59
H&M
Cotton Jersey Top
85
95
-11%
H&M
Mama Ribbed Jersey Top
95
H&M
Ribbed Knitted Top
30
79
-63%
Unisex
H&M
Mama Nursing Top
50
99
-50%
H&M
Mama Ribbed Jersey Top
30
99
-70%
H&M
Striped Crew Neck Top
30
99
-70%
H&M
Mama Cotton Jersey Top
85
About Us
About Us
Privacy Policy
Consumer Rights
Saudi Arabia
United Arab Emirates
Kuwait
Qatar
Bahrain
Oman
Top Brands
Nike
Adidas
New Balance
Guess
Tommy Hilfiger
H&M
Calvin Klein
Puma
All Brands
Women Fashion
Clothing
Shoes
Accessories
Bags
Sports
New arrivals
Premium
Sale
Men Fashion
New In
Clothing
Shoes
Bags
Accessories
Sports
Grooming
Premium
Sale
Beauty
New In
Makeup
Fragrance
Hair care
Skincare
Body care & health
Grooming
Kids
New arrivals
Clothing
Shoes
Bags
Accessories
Premium
Homeware
Sports
All Girls
All Boys
Shop on the go
Follow Us
© 2025 NAMSHI. ALL RIGHTS RESERVED
Namshi Holding Limited
AZIAI AL-JUMAILA For Trading
CR No. 4030356009
VAT No. 310398596400003